About the Role

This is an exciting opportunity for an experienced Compliance Ranger or person with exceptional transferable skills looking for a career change.

The position is responsible for the professional, effective and productive delivery of regulatory and environmental enforcement services to ensure activities and practices comply with Local and State Government legislative requirements and approval conditions.

As a Compliance Ranger, you will work across a broad range of compliance and education activities, contributing to the safety, amenity and sustainability of the community. You will respond to community concerns, investigate alleged breaches, gather evidence, provide education and advice, and undertake appropriate enforcement action when required. The role includes matters relating to illegal dumping and littering, erosion and sediment control, water pollution, backyard burning, footpath and road obstructions, unattended vehicles, heavy and light vehicle enforcement, and companion animal management.

Rangers are required to participate in a rotating roster, provide after-hours support when required, and from time to time assist Council during festivals, community events and public safety operations.
